What is a CNA?

A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) plays a vital ⁢role in the healthcare system, providing essential‍ care to ‍patients in hospitals, nursing homes, and other health facilities. CNAs assist patients with daily activities and ensure their comfort during recovery and medical treatments.‌ Becoming a CNA is an excellent first step for those interested in a long-term career in healthcare.

Duration of CNA Programs

The duration of CNA training programs can ⁣vary⁢ significantly based on several factors, including the type of program, the institution offering it, and‌ the training format. Typically, you can expect the⁣ following timelines:

Type of Program Duration
Full-time,​ in-person training 4-12 weeks
Part-time, in-person training 16-24 weeks
Online CNA programs 8-12 weeks (theoretical),​ plus clinical hours

What⁣ are ‌the‌ Requirements ⁤for CNA Programs?

Before enrolling in ⁢a CNA program, you’ll need to meet certain prerequisites. While these requirements can vary by state and school, here are some common criteria:

  • Minimum‌ age of ⁣18 years (some programs allow 16-17 with parental consent)
  • High ⁣school diploma or ‌GED
  • Standard⁢ background check (usually including health history)
  • Proof of immunizations or a health screening
  • Basic literacy and math skills

Benefits ​of Becoming ‌a CNA

Choosing the CNA pathway comes ⁣with numerous benefits:

  • Fast Entry into the Workforce: With short‍ training durations, you can quickly enter the healthcare workforce.
  • High Demand: The healthcare industry is rapidly growing,with a strong demand for CNAs.
  • Flexible Work Options: CNAs can ​frequently enough find work in various⁣ settings, including hospitals, home care, and nursing facilities.
  • possibility for Advancement: Experiance as a CNA is a stepping stone for further education and roles in nursing.

Practical Tips for Success in CNA Programs

Successfully completing your CNA training requires dedication and strategic preparation. Here are some practical tips:

  • Stay Organized: Keep track of⁤ your ‌assignments and clinical hours to ensure you meet all⁤ requirements.
  • engage Actively: Participate in classes,ask⁤ questions,and involve yourself in discussions to better understand the material.
  • Practice Hands-On Skills: Take advantage of lab sessions to practice skills such as patient lifting and vital ⁤signs measurements.
  • Connect with ‌Instructors: Building relationships with your‍ instructors can provide future networking opportunities.
